Upper Tradewater FRS No 11
Key Takeaway
Upper Tradewater FRS No 11 is classified as low hazard in Kentucky. It was completed in 1969 and is 57 years old. Its primary use is flood risk reduction.
Physical Details
| Dam Height | 32 ft (taller than 55.9% in KY) |
| Dam Length | 770 ft |
| Dam Type | Earth |
| Max Storage | 600 acre-ft |
| Normal Storage | 70 acre-ft |
| Surface Area | 17 acres |
| Drainage Area | 3 sq mi |
| Year Completed | 1969 (57 years old) |
| NID ID | KY00290 |
Safety Information
No probable loss of human life and low economic/environmental losses expected.
